Shoei Neotec II launched at Eicma

The only flip-front crash helmet I’ve chosen to wear is the Shoei Neotec, so the launch of the II version is of great interest to me. 


One of the big improvements is thst it is preapred for an integrated Sena Communications bluetooth device, operated by simple to use buttons. 

It also features a composite fibre shell, Integral sun visor, a newly designed cheek pad that is claimed to make it much quieter than the previous. 

A new locking system has been added to the helmet too, to make sure that the front is secured when flipped up, important as the Neotec II is the first Shoei system helmet to feature dual homologation – that is as both an open and full face. 

To be available in six sizes from XS to XXL in three shell sizes, we look forward to trying one when they arrive in 2018. http://www.shoeiassured.com
